The Growing Importance of Verification
When you play at an online casino in Australia, you expect a fair and secure experience. That’s where KYC, or Know Your Customer, comes into play. KYC is the process casinos use to verify your identity, age, and location. It might feel like an extra step, but it’s designed to protect both you and the operator. For players, KYC helps prevent fraud, underage gambling, and money laundering. It also ensures that your winnings are paid out to the right person. Without proper verification, you could face delays or even lose access to your funds. That’s why reputable Australian casinos insist on it.

How KYC Protects You
KYC isn’t just a bureaucratic hurdle. It’s a shield. By confirming your identity, casinos can block stolen credit cards from being used, prevent multiple accounts from the same player, and stop underage users from accessing real money games. For Australian players, this means a more trustworthy gaming environment. Additionally, KYC helps casinos comply with local laws, which in turn ensures that your data is handled responsibly. When you provide your ID and proof of address, you can be confident that the casino is taking its legal obligations seriously.
